    Understanding SPF and Its Importance in Bubble Skincare

    When it comes to choosing a sunscreen for your bubble skincare routine, one of the most critical factors to consider is SPF. SPF, or Sun Protection Factor, measures a sunscreen’s ability to protect against UVB rays, which are a primary cause of skin damage and aging. Look for a sunscreen with a broad-spectrum SPF of at least 30, which will provide adequate protection against both UVA and UVB rays.

    Mistake #3: Not Applying Sunscreen Correctly in Your Bubble Skincare Routine

    The final mistake beginners make in bubble skincare is not applying sunscreen correctly. This can lead to reduced protection against UV rays and increased risk of skin damage. Always apply your sunscreen liberally and evenly, making sure to cover all areas of the skin.

    Be sure to apply your sunscreen at least 15-20 minutes before going outside, and reapply every 2 hours or immediately after swimming or sweating. This will ensure that your skin is protected from the sun’s harmful rays at all times.
